Transaction 17635d54dcca039a2de7830b29c5c29c4e6c6ae0a0c8f78bfd323e7256e1616e
1 Input
1 Output
-
17635d54dcca039a2de7830b29c5c29c4e6c6ae0a0c8f78bfd323e7256e1616e:0
- value
- 109702
- script pubkey
- OP_0 OP_PUSHBYTES_20 d2a60958b88b5cb8384ee4ebb6860aa5102ba6c0
- address
- bc1q62nqjk9c3dwtswzwun4mdps255gzhfkqyeghzn